MAGRITTE 1898-1967. 336 pp., 500 illustrations, over 350 of which are colour plates. Large 4to, cloth. Ghent, Ludion Press, in association with New York, Abrams, 1998. On the 100th birthday of the famous Surrealist, this book aims to be a thorough review of Magritte’s career and his influence on other artists and artforms. Published to accompany an exhibition at the Royal Museums of Fine Arts of Belgium, Brussels. Edited by Gisele Ollinger-Zinque and Frederik Leen
